Antimicrobial activity of endemic Digitalis lamarckii Ivan from Turkey
Mehlika Benli1, Nazife Yiğit, Fatmagü Geven
1Ankara University, Faculty of Science, Department of Biology, 06100, Ankara, Turkey. mehlikabenli_76@hotmail.com
Abstract:
Antimicrobial activity of the methanolic extracts of leaves and flowers of D. lamarckii Ivan, (Scophulariaceae), an endemic plant species of Turkey, was tested on ten bacterial and four yeast strains. Effective antibacterial activity was observed in four bacterial strains. Minimum inhibitory concentration (MIC) was calculated by use of liquid culture tests and in all the four effective bacterial strains, the MIC was found to be > or = 199.5 mg/ml. The minimum bactericidal concentration (MBC) of B. subtilis, S. aureus, and L. monocytogenes was calculated to be > or = 199.5 mg/ml, and MBC value for Shigella was calculated as > or = 399 mg/ml.
